Commonweal GCSE Results – Summer 2024

Students getting GCSE 2024 ResultsWell done to our class of 2024 for today’s Year 11 results. Students and their families have lots to celebrate. Commonweal is an inclusive school and every child here can celebrate success according to their own individual starting points.

At Commonweal, we pride ourselves on teaching independence, resilience and overcoming adversity. The pandemic affected 9 months of their education over their Year 7 and Year 8 experience. Virtual learning and a catch-up curriculum was put in place; support from parents/carers at home was vital, guidance and support from teachers was essential; hours and hours spent learning/reflecting/revising/self-testing was needed.

Students at Commonweal completed many GCSEs and other equivalent qualifications this summer. As a collective, 63% of students achieved a Grade 4 or higher in 5 (or more) subjects. 20% of students achieved 3 x Grade 7s or above. In addition, we are thrilled with our boys as they continue to make significant progress this year; an ongoing key priority for Commonweal.

There were notably strong performances in many of our subject areas including Science, French, RPE, Computer Science, Sport and Geography.
